Instructions for the APH Searchable Membership DirectoryThese instructions will use as an example a fictional APH member named Jane Doe, who has a business called Jane's Histories.General Search GuidelinesYou can search the membership database by Business Name, First Name, Last Name, State, Region, Country, and Primary Service Keyword. When you do a search, all search boxes are active at the same time. If you have anything left over in any box from a previous search, or if you accidentally enter anything into a box, it will become part of your search. So for example, if Jane Doe had previously searched for members in New York, and then hit the back button on her browser and typed "Doe" in the Last Name field, she would get a "0 hits" result if she does not live in New York. One way to solve this is anytime you go back to do another search, use the "Click HERE to search again" link instead of your browser's back button. This will automatically reset all the search boxes.Also, every piece of information you type into a search box must match the information in our database for the search to be successful. Because of this, you are most likely to be successful if you fill in the fewest possible search boxes (leaving the least opportunity for a typo). For example, just search for "Doe" rather than "Jane" and "Doe" and "Jane's Histories" all at the same time.
Business Name SearchingThe Business Name search box will search for whatever you type anywhere in the Business name. Typing "hist" in that box would find "Jane's Histories" as well as 26 members who have "hist" anywhere in their business names.
First Name and Last Name SearchingPlease realize that first name and last name are separate search boxes. If you type your full name into one box, you will not be successful in your search. In the First Name or Last Name fields you can type just the first part of a word and find every entry in the database that begins that way. For example, typing "d" in the Last Name search box would find Jane Doe as well as all other members whose last names start with "D."
State, Region, and Country SearchingYou can choose a state or region in the drop-down state and region menus to search for all members who live in that state or region. Most members are willing to travel anywhere, so you might not want to limit your search to members in your home state. The Country field can be used to search for members inside the United States or Outside the United States.
Free Text SearchingMembers each write up to four "primary service" descriptions and a "capabilities" statement to explain the kind of work they do. The Free Text search feature will search for whatever you type anywhere in these descriptions. If you type "video" (or even "vid" or "deo") it will find all 64 members who list video or videography among their primary services or capabilities. It is often best to truncate your search term. "Vid" or "video" will find members who list "videography" while typing "videography" will not find those who list "video". (Searching for "videography" instead of "video" would cut your results from 64 to 10). In the same way, "transcribe" and "transcription" will not find each other, but "transcri" will find both.
Standard Services SearchingThis search feature allows you to select from sixteen standard services. Each member has listed all of these that apply to his or her business. You may check as many of the sixteen as desired and then choose "all" to find members who list all of the checked services or "any" to find members who list any one of them. Please note that these are generalized services. If you would like to search for a more specific service, you may use the Free Text Search feature. Also note that this search feature works in combination with those above. You can choose a state and then check standard services to find members who list those services in the state of your choice. Remember that anything typed in any of the above search boxes will limit this search. If you have previously searched for members named "Jane" and then do a Standard Services search without clearing the name search box, you will only find members named Jane who list your checked services.
